[mythtv-users] REQUEST: Would you like to help translate MythTV v32 into your language?

Nick Morrott knowledgejunkie at gmail.com
Sun Feb 13 02:57:29 UTC 2022


On Sat, 12 Feb 2022 at 23:09, Nick Morrott <knowledgejunkie at gmail.com> wrote:
>
> On Sat, 12 Feb 2022 at 21:14, Klaas de Waal <klaas.de.waal at gmail.com> wrote:
> >
> > On Fri, 4 Feb 2022 at 07:59, Nick Morrott <knowledgejunkie at gmail.com> wrote:
> >>
> >> If you're not already aware, the latest version of MythTV, v32, is due
> >> for release at the end of March. With about 8 weeks until the release,
> >> it is now time to start updating translations across our many
> >> supported languages.
> >>
>
> > Hi Nick,
> >
> > I'm working on the Dutch translation and it is almost done now.
> > However, I cannot find the strings for the new feature introduced in Github issue #331 that has progress indicators for both recording and watching. I think I translated all occurrences of "watched" and "recorded" that I could find in the Qt linguist app but it is of course possible I did miss one.
> > The strings are defined in file recordings-ui.xml of theme mythcenter-wide, lines 485 and 500.
> > Do you have any idea what could be the issue here?
>
> It's my fault.
>
> The various themestrings.h files were not updated (using the
> themestringstool) when a theme(s) introduced new strings. This means
> that the new strings are not picked up by lupdate when scanning source
> files.
>
> To update locally, you can build the tool in its directory
> "themestringstool" in the root of the mythtv repository by running
> `make`, run the `run.sh` wrapper script, and it should update the
> various themestring.h files in place with any new strings found.
>
> Then, running lupdate for mythtv or one of the plugins will include
> the new strings in the TS files, which can then be translated.
>
> I'll refresh the master and fixes/32 TS files later. Having just
> carried out a test run I can see new strings for mythfrontend and
> mythmusic.

themestrings.h files updated in master and in fixes/32.

Please pull in the latest changes (rebasing if necessary) and run:

$ lupdate -locations absolute translate.pro

for MythTV core and MythMusic to insert the new strings into your TS files.

Thanks,
Nick


More information about the mythtv-users mailing list